Adidas NBA Cleveland Cavaliers Embroidered Ball Cap (OS)
Adidas NBA Cleveland Cavaliers Embroidered Ball Cap (OS)
Adidas NBA Cleveland Cavaliers Embroidered Ball Cap (OS)
Adidas NBA Cleveland Cavaliers Embroidered Ball Cap (OS)
Adidas NBA Cleveland Cavaliers Embroidered Ball Cap (OS)
Adidas NBA Cleveland Cavaliers Embroidered Ball Cap (OS)
LoveToThrift

Adidas NBA Cleveland Cavaliers Embroidered Ball Cap (OS)

Regular price $12.00 $0.00 Unit price per
  • Some stain on the front - as is

Share this Product